Guzman y Gomez: Elsternwick

Guzman y Gomez stands for all things authentic, from its food, culture, restaurant design and customer experience. GYG’s urban influence comes straight from the street; rusted, rough, industrial elements.

Authentic materials used in the palette like real concrete, bricks, hardwood timbers, no imitations here! These materials reflect the overarching concept & aesthetic of the GYG brand. Finishes are distressed, textured, layered & imperfect. Designed to age and look even better as a new store settles into the fabric of its community. These finishes together with mesh screening elements, greenery and streetscape lighting ensure a warm and inviting space.
